In fact, conventional morality highlights no other, or greater, need than for rendering sexual relations in marriage specific to the couples themselves. Bertrand Russell's proposed new morals are cited below: "... Contraceptives have made parenthood voluntary and no longer a result of sexual intercourse. For various economic reasons... it seems likely that the father will have less importance in regard to the education and maintenance of children in the future than he has had in the past.
There will therefore be no very cogent reason why a woman should choose as the father of her child the man whom she prefers as a lover or companion.
